Add 28/12 and 15/3

1st number: 2 4/12, 2nd number: 5 0/3

28/12 + 15/3 is 22/3.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 12 and 3 is 12

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 12
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 12 × 1 = 12,
    28/12 = 28 × 1/12 × 1 = 28/12
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 3 × 4 = 12,
    15/3 = 15 × 4/3 × 4 = 60/12
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    28/12 + 60/12 = 28 + 60/12 = 88/12
  5. 88/12 simplified gives 22/3
  6. So, 28/12 + 15/3 = 22/3
